Located in Anping District, Tainan City, Tabe Cahamu Indigenous District takes its name from “Tabe,” meaning “hello” in the Siraya language, and “Cahamu” (ca’hamu), the Tsou name for the Anping area. The name reflects how diverse indigenous cultures have intertwined and flourished on this land.
As Tainan’s first destination to blend indigenous culture, industries, and lifestyle experiences under one roof, Tabe Cahamu Indigenous District showcases indigenous brands, local creations, and distinctive cuisine. Infusing everyday life with culture and art, this vibrant destination brings fresh cultural energy to the city while adding a new highlight to Tainan’s tourism landscape.
